Happening:

Belgian police investigating priestly sex abuse conducted raids at the home and offices of the retired archbishop of Belgium Godfried Danneels along with targeting the graves of two archbishops.

The Vatican's reactions:

~Said that any sinful and criminal abuse of minors from members of the church must be condemned but there was a need for justice and amends.

~Expressed astonishment at the way in which the search took place.

~Called the violation of the graves and tombs outrageous.

Reaction of the US Survivors Network of those Abused by Priests (SNAP):

~Said that the news of the Belgian raid was welcomed by them

~Stated, "This raid is precisely what's needed, not just in Belgium but in other church offices across the globe."

~Urged police and prosecutors to use their full powers to gain access to and control over church records.
